How to Paint Soft Winter Clouds in Watercolor ❄️ Real-Time Winter Landscape Tutorial Create calm, soft winter clouds using simple wet-on-wet watercolor techniques. In this real-time winter landscape tutorial, you’ll learn how to build tones, shape snowy textures, and create a peaceful cottage scene step-by-step.
